The result date for the semester exam depends on the date when the exams are over. At Selvam Educational Institutions, the results are generally declared 3-4 weeks after the exams are over. Results can be viewed at the official website of the institute or the student portal.
The TNEA counseling is conducted by Anna University. It is conducted for all colleges in Tamil Nadu, not only for Selvam Educational Institutions. The required documents during the B.E. / B.Tech application process at Selvam Educational Institutions include:-
1. Class 10 & 12 Marksheets
2. Allotment letter for TNEA Counseling.
3. Proof of Identity:- A government-issued ID as an Aadhar card, voter ID, or passport.
